Help Random Outgoing Calls?

Hey Guys,
I'm not a Droid Razr owner, but am posting this on behalf of a friend who is... I swayed him away from an iPhone and until last Saturday, he was loving his Razr.

About 2 in the morning, his phone, which was plugged in and sitting in his living room, started making random outgoing calls. His wife (on assignment in saint louis) got freaked out coz she got the calls and no one was saying anything on the other line, called me, called the cops etc and it was a big ole mess.

Not only was it making outgoing calls, but i texted / called him and the phone would call back on its own!

When my friend called Verizon, they said it was a known issue, and they were "looking into it"...

has anybody else experienced this? i think he should ask for a phone replacement... and the experience has (understandably) soured him and he's thinking of going iPhone.

HELP!

Is there any chance this friend has installed some apps on the phone from outside the Android Market? This seems like the behavior of malicious apps. I'd have him do a hard reset, then see if the problem occurs again without any apps installed.
